So last week I powered up my HP1, the power came on for a split second and it powered off. Since then the unit will not power on at all.
My batteries are brand new and there is no corrosion on the terminals.
I’m thinking the worst, that something got fried. Any ideas?

Take out the SD card and power up the scanner again. If it now boots up but gives you an SD card error, replace or reformat the SD card and use the Sentinel "Clear User Data" function on the card.

Anytime that anything strange happens to any of the SD card scanners, always suspect the SD card first.
